I saw it last weekend. I love horror and the thought of it on a live stage sounded great. So I really wanted to like it ... but I didn't. Laurie was great and was given some fun moments. But overall the script gives us (and Tatiana Maslany) very little. No real context or purpose for what happens. Horror tropes that have been done before. And speaking of horror not enough scares. One or two are effective but I wanted more. Maybe my expectations were too high. That said, if you want a different experience than a typical night at the theater then this show might satisfy that.
